Vodafone which is Ireland’s largest network have got a slap on the wrist for breaking consumer law and if you have signed up on line in the last year they broke consumer law by not informing customers of their right to change their minds about signing up to contracts on-line within two weeks.

logo

The action specifically relates to the European Union (Consumer Information, Cancellation and Other Rights) Regulations 2013, referred to as the Consumer Rights Directive.  This legislation gives consumers the right to cancel distance contracts within a set timeframe. Traders are obliged to provide information to consumers about their cancellation rights before they make a purchase.

Isolde Goggin, Commission Chair commented, “Consumers are increasingly buying online and over the phone; our recent buying online research found that 55% of adults surveyed had purchased goods or services online. Reflecting the nature of buying online and over the phone; consumer law provides important protections, particularly, in relation to cancellation. Consumers should be aware of the rights they have. For those that aren’t sure, our consumer website (www.consumerhelp.ie) is there to help.

Customers of Vodafone will in the future be given the correct information as required by law. In addition, customers who bought goods or services online from Vodafone in the past twelve months and who now wish to cancel their contract can find details of how to do so in the customer notices section of the Vodafone website.

Vodafone have stated the following

Vodafone would like to notify customers who have completed an online order for a Vodafone product or service in the past 12 months that under Regulation 16 (2) of the European Union (Consumer Information, Cancellation and Other Rights) Regulations 2013 (the ‘Consumer Information Regulations’) your cooling off period expires 14 days from the date of this notice. If you wish to avail of your cancellation rights under the Consumer Information Regulations please use our cancellation form here and follow our Cancellation Instructions accessible here.
